datafarme写入csv
时间: 2023-10-23 10:14:27 浏览: 86
你可以使用pandas库来将DataFrame写入CSV文件。下面是一个示例代码:
```python
import pandas as pd
# 创建一个DataFrame
data = {'Name': ['Alice', 'Bob', 'Charlie'],
'Age': [25, 30, 35],
'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)
# 将DataFrame写入CSV
df.to_csv('data.csv', index=False)
```
在这个例子中,我们创建了一个包含姓名、年龄和城市的DataFrame。然后,我们使用`to_csv()`方法将DataFrame写入名为"data.csv"的CSV文件。`index=False`参数表示不将索引写入文件中。
你可以根据自己的数据和文件路径进行相应的修改。
相关问题
python将输出结果写入csv_将输出写入csv文件[格式正确]
要将Python的输出结果写入CSV文件,可以使用Python标准库中的csv模块。以下是一些示例代码:
```python
import csv
# 创建一个包含数据的列表
data = [
['Name', 'Age', 'Gender'],
['John', '25', 'Male'],
['Jane', '30', 'Female'],
['Bob', '40', 'Male']
]
# 打开CSV文件并写入数据
with open('output.csv', 'w', newline='') as csvfile:
writer = csv.writer(csvfile)
writer.writerows(data)
```
这将在当前目录中创建一个名为“output.csv”的文件,并将数据写入其中。请注意,我们使用`newline=''`参数来避免在Windows系统上出现额外的空行。您可以根据需要修改数据列表来适应您的输出结果。
pandas 写入csv
要使用Pandas将数据写入CSV文件,可以按照以下步骤进行操作:
1. 导入Pandas库:
```python
import pandas as pd
```
2. 创建要写入CSV的数据,可以是DataFrame或Series对象。
3. 使用`to_csv`方法将数据写入CSV文件,指定文件路径和文件名:
```python
data.to_csv('path/to/file.csv', index=False)
```
其中,`data`是要写入的数据对象。
在上述代码中,通过`index=False`参数可以选择是否将索引列写入CSV文件。如果将`index=True`或不指定该参数,默认会将索引列写入CSV文件中。
完成以上步骤后,数据就会被写入指定的CSV文件中。
注意:确保提供正确的文件路径和文件名,并具有适当的写入权限。
阅读全文